Kansas Children's Service League

1-877-530-5275

Prevention, early intervention, treatment, advocacy and placement services that focus on keeping children safe, families strong, and communities involved.  Services include professional support to parents and youth at risk of juvenile offenses such as truancy or out-of-control behavior, counseling and therapy, support to grandparents and other relatives raising children, runaway and homeless youth programs, and parenting education.
